Understanding Deep Fryer Oil Pumps: A Comprehensive Shopping Guide
Deep fryer oil pumps are essential tools for anyone who regularly uses a deep fryer, whether at home or in a commercial kitchen. These pumps allow you to transfer, filter, and reuse cooking oil efficiently, minimizing mess and maximizing the lifespan of your oil. This shopping guide will help you understand the different types of oil pumps available, their features, and how to choose the right one for your needs.
Types of Deep Fryer Oil Pumps
When it comes to deep fryer oil pumps, there are several types to consider, each with its own unique features and benefits. Here’s a comparison table to help you understand the differences:
Type | Power Source | Flow Rate | Built-in Filter | Battery Life | Price Range |
---|---|---|---|---|---|
Battery-Operated Pump | Batteries (D size) | Up to 1 Gallon/min | Yes | Varies (2-3 hours) | $60 – $80 |
Electric Pump | AC Power | Up to 0.92 Gallons/min | Yes | Continuous (plugged) | $100 – $200 |
Manual Pump | Hand-operated | Varies | No | N/A | $20 – $40 |
Commercial Filter Pump | AC Power | 2-3 Gallons/min | Yes | Continuous (plugged) | $1,000 – $3,000 |
Selection Tips for Deep Fryer Oil Pumps
Choosing the right deep fryer oil pump requires careful consideration of several factors. Here are some tips to guide you:
- Power Source: Determine whether you prefer a battery-operated pump for portability or an electric pump for consistent power.
- Flow Rate: If you frequently handle large volumes of oil, opt for a pump with a higher flow rate.
- Built-in Filter: Look for pumps that include a built-in filter to prevent debris from contaminating your oil.
- Ease of Use: Consider how easy it is to operate and clean the pump. User-friendly designs can save you time and effort.
- Durability: Ensure the pump is made from high-quality materials that can withstand frequent use.
- Size and Portability: If space is limited, choose a compact model. For outdoor or commercial use, a heavier-duty model may be necessary.
- Warranty and Support: Check for warranties and customer support options to ensure you have assistance if needed.
Performance Considerations
When evaluating the performance of a deep fryer oil pump, consider the following aspects:
- Efficiency: A high-quality pump should transfer oil quickly and with minimal spillage.
- Versatility: Look for pumps that can handle various types of cooking oils, including vegetable, olive, and peanut oils.
- Temperature Tolerance: Ensure the pump can handle warm oil for optimal flow during transfers.
- Maintenance: Choose a pump that is easy to disassemble for cleaning, as this will prolong its lifespan and maintain oil quality.
Maintenance Tips for Household Use
Proper maintenance of your deep fryer oil pump will ensure its longevity and effectiveness. Here are some best practices:
- Clean After Each Use: Disassemble the pump and clean all parts with warm, soapy water to prevent oil buildup and contamination.
- Store Properly: Keep the pump in a cool, dry place to avoid damage from heat or moisture.
- Check Batteries: For battery-operated pumps, replace batteries regularly to ensure optimal performance.
- Inspect for Damage: Regularly check hoses and seals for wear or damage, and replace parts as necessary.
- Use Filters: Always use the provided filters to maintain the quality of your oil and pump functionality.
Practical Tips for Using Deep Fryer Oil Pumps
- Preheat Oil: Warm oil flows better; ensure the oil is warm (not hot) before transferring.
- Keep Containers Secure: Use a stable container for receiving oil to avoid spills.
- Don’t Overfill: Avoid overfilling the receiving container to prevent overflow.
- Follow Instructions: Always refer to the manufacturer’s instructions for best practices and safety tips.
Technical Features Comparison Table
When comparing technical features of different models, consider the following attributes:
Model Name | Power Source | Flow Rate | Filter Type | Suction Tube Length | Discharge Hose Length | Price |
---|---|---|---|---|---|---|
CHARD Oil Pump | Battery (D size) | 1 Gallon/min | Yes | 15.9 inches | 39 inches | $70 |
TERA PUMP Electric Transfer Pump | AC Power | 0.92 Gallons/min | Yes | N/A | N/A | $120 |
Next Gen Oil Filter Pump | Battery (D size) | 1 Gallon/min | Yes | 15.9 inches | 23.8 inches | $81 |
Manual Pump | Hand-operated | Varies | No | N/A | N/A | $30 |

FAQ
-
What is a deep fryer oil pump?
A deep fryer oil pump is a device used to transfer, filter, and recycle cooking oil from deep fryers, making the process efficient and mess-free. -
How does a battery-operated oil pump work?
Battery-operated oil pumps use battery power to create suction, allowing for easy transfer of oil from one container to another. -
Can I use an oil pump for different types of oils?
Yes, most oil pumps are designed to handle various cooking oils, including vegetable, olive, and peanut oils. -
How often should I clean my oil pump?
It is recommended to clean your oil pump after each use to maintain its performance and prevent contamination. -
Is it safe to transfer hot oil?
While transferring warm oil is generally fine, it is important to avoid transferring hot oil as it can pose burn hazards and affect the pump’s components. -
What should I look for in an electric oil pump?
Look for features such as flow rate, built-in filters, ease of use, and safety certifications when selecting an electric oil pump. -
How long do the batteries last in a battery-operated pump?
Battery life varies by model and usage, but most battery-operated pumps can run for several hours on a set of batteries. -
Can I store oil in the pump?
It is not recommended to store oil in the pump; instead, transfer the oil to a suitable storage container after use. -
Are there any limitations to using a manual pump?
Manual pumps may require more physical effort and may not be suitable for transferring large volumes of oil quickly. -
What warranty should I expect with an oil pump?
Most manufacturers offer a warranty of one year or more against defects, but it’s important to check the specifics for each model.
